Jim ran 12 1/2 miles in 2 1/2 hours. How many hours for 1 mile?
Klio2033 [76]

Answer:

1/5 hours i.e 0.2 hours (which is 12 mins)

Step-by-step explanation:

First note that 12 1/2 = 12.5, and 2 1/2 = 2.5.

To work out how many hours it takes hime to drive one mile, we divide the number of hours (2.5) by the number of miles (12.5),

i.e 2.5 ÷ 12.5

which equals 1/5 = 0.2 hours (= 12 mins).
